The Price Tiers: What Does ‘Front-Row’ Really Cost?
“Front-Row Seats” always means a mandatory, non-negotiable minimum spend. This covers a multi-course gala dinner and premium beverages. Expect a significant price jump for the few tables that offer unobstructed views.
| Venue Tier | Estimated Price Range (Per Person) | View Quality |
| Tier 1 (Ultimate Front Row) | $2,500 – $4,500+ | Direct, Unobstructed Lake/Burj View |
| Tier 2 (Premium Window Seat) | $1,800 – $2,500 | Excellent, but potentially Partial View |
| Tier 3 (Inner Dining Room) | $1,000 – $1,800 | Access to Venue, View from Distance/Standing Area |
The Veteran’s Warning: Hidden Costs
Many venues charge extra for premium financial services used to pay the required large deposits. Additionally, mandatory service charges and taxes can add 15-20% to the quoted minimum spend. Always budget for this excess.
1. Atmosphere: The Sky-High View (Burj Khalifa, 122nd Floor)
Atmosphere offers an experience few other venues can match. You are inside the icon. The VIP section here isn’t about being close to the base; it’s about the exclusive vertical perspective.
- The Experience: Dining at Atmosphere offers a truly unique feel. You are above the city lights, looking down at the celebration. This is favored by those arriving via private jet services who seek a sophisticated, exclusive atmosphere far from the crowds.
- 2026 Estimated Price: Prices often start at $3,000 – $5,000 per person for window tables in the main lounge/restaurant area. Private dining rooms require a much higher minimum spend.
- The Downside: You do not get the traditional, full-scale view of the fireworks starting from the Burj’s base. You are too high up.
Booking Tip: The Best Seat is the Lounge
While the main restaurant is exquisite, the Atmosphere Lounge often offers a better vibe for NYE. You need to contact the reservation team directly around late August.
2. Thiptara: Floating on the Lake (The Palace Downtown)
Thiptara is renowned for having one of the absolute best front-row seats due to its proximity to the Burj Lake and its unique floating deck design.
- The Experience: The view here is direct, eye-level with the fireworks starting from the lower levels of the Burj. It’s romantic and immersive.
- 2026 Estimated Price: Front-row tables on the floating pavilion are the most expensive, often requiring a minimum spend of $2,800 – $4,000 per person. Interior tables are less, but the view is compromised.
- The Challenge: These tables sell out in hours, not days. If you are also booking a private yacht charter later in the week, use the same concierge service to increase your leverage for this booking.
3. Souk Al Bahar Restaurants: The Strategic Option
The restaurants within Souk Al Bahar offer numerous balcony options facing the lake. This location is popular because it provides multiple price points for a front-row experience.
- Venues: Look for Karma Kafe (often very popular), Rivington Grill, and other eateries with terrace seating.
- Booking Strategy: The balconies often hold 4-8 tables. You must clarify your exact table position. A table on the far side of the terrace will have a partial view and should cost significantly less.

Logistics & Dress Code
Securing the seat is only half the battle. Getting to it on NYE requires military precision.
- Road Closures: Downtown roads begin shutting down as early as 4 PM on New Year’s Eve. If you are relying on a luxury car rental or chauffeur, you must be in the Downtown area by 5 PM. Access is strictly restricted thereafter.
- Dress Code: All Tier 1 and Tier 2 venues strictly enforce a formal dress code (Black Tie optional, but highly recommended). Do not risk being turned away after paying thousands for a seat.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
Q: Do I need to pay for my entire group upfront for a VIP table?
A: Yes. For NYE front-row seats, venues demand 100% non-refundable prepayment, often as early as October/November. Be prepared to transfer a large sum using premium financial services.
Q: Can I access the restaurant after the area is closed?
A: Only guests with confirmed, paid-in-full reservations can pass the multiple police checkpoints. You must carry your printed reservation confirmation and passport. No exceptions are made.
Q: Is it better to book an apartment for the view?
A: Booking a private Downtown apartment through specialized agencies for a fireworks view is often more expensive than a restaurant table (reaching $20,000+). However, it offers complete privacy and allows catering flexibility.
